Flogsta Heaven is an intriguing exploration of the lives of teenage outsiders in Flogsta, a place just outside Uppsala. The film strikes a unique balance between documentary and drama, showcasing authentic experiences with a rawness that feels genuine. The pacing is contemplative, allowing you to really sit with the emotions these kids navigate. What stands out is the way it captures the essence of youth and isolation, with a sort of haunting beauty in the visuals. The performances feel unscripted, almost like we’re peeking into their lives rather than watching a staged narrative. It’s distinctive in its approach; you can really sense the atmosphere of Flogsta, almost palpable through the screen, giving it a lingering effect long after the credits roll.
